1. `children`:选择匹配元素的直接子元素。2. `find`:搜索所有后代元素,包括子节点、孙子节点等。3. `next`:选择匹配元素紧邻的同辈元素。4. `nextAll`:选择所有匹配元素的同辈元素,在DOM中位于该元素之后。5. `prev`:选择匹配元素紧邻的前一个同辈元素。6. `prevAll`:选择所有匹配元素的同辈元素,在DOM中位于该元素之前。7. `siblings`:选择匹配元素的所有同辈元素。

下面是一些示例代码,展示了如何使用这些方法来获取子节点:

```javascript$.ready { // 获取直接子节点 var directChildren = $.children; // 获取所有后代节点 var allDescendants = $.find; // 获取紧邻的下一个同辈元素 var nextSibling = $.next; // 获取所有位于该元素之后的同辈元素 var allNextSiblings = $.nextAll; // 获取紧邻的前一个同辈元素 var previousSibling = $.prev; // 获取所有位于该元素之前的同辈元素 var allPreviousSiblings = $.prevAll; // 获取所有同辈元素 var allSiblings = $.siblings;}qwe2;```

请根据您的具体需求选择合适的方法。如果您有特定的需求或遇到问题,请提供更多细节,我将很乐意帮助您。

jQuery获取子节点详解

在网页开发中,jQuery是一个非常流行的JavaScript库,它简化了DOM操作,使得开发者能够更加高效地处理HTML文档。在jQuery中,获取子节点是DOM操作中非常基础且常用的一项技能。本文将详细介绍如何在jQuery中获取子节点,包括基本方法和一些高级技巧。

什么是子节点

在HTML文档中,子节点是指某个元素内部的元素。例如,一个``元素内部的``元素和``元素都是``元素的子节点。

获取子节点的基本方法

在jQuery中,获取子节点主要有以下几种方法:

使用`.children()`方法

`.children()`方法可以获取指定元素的所有子元素。这是一个非常直接的方法,下面是一个简单的例子:

```javascript

$(document).ready(function(){

var divChildren = $(\